Default Re: Breakcore anybody?

Breakbeat = http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=qk-FFrfE0kk
Breakcore = http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=j0wj76YObNI and http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=eNfXotaFnjo

As you can see Breakbeat doesn't have the heavy distortion in the break/percussion and is usually slower.

I would call this http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=NBDAunPkSAY breakbeat too.

As for your song. as far as automation goes you got that pretty well. And twit could write in 5/4 or 7/8 and nobody would notice.
When you get into weird signature you'll notice that people, since they can't "bob their head to it without looking like they are having a seizure". They won't even pay attention to the time signature.

Unless you are writing something like DM Azhura's Seven...You don't have a choice there.

My only problem with the song is that it didn't go anywhere, it didn't have something to look forward to.
I would work on that, or, if you want to stick with the just drums thing, I would layer them.
Like...check out that aphex video I posted up there, his drums are layered like crazy, it really adds all of the frequencies you need to make the song sound full.
